引言
在数字货币迅猛发展的今天,比特币已成为许多人投资和理财的热门选择。然而,想要安全、便捷地管理自己的比特币资产,了解比特币钱包的签名过程是必不可少的。在下面的内容中,我们将深入探讨比特币钱包的签名机制,以及如何利用这一机制保护用户的数字资产。
什么是比特币钱包?
比特币钱包是一种数字钱包,用于存储、管理和交易比特币等加密货币。与传统的银行账户不同,比特币钱包并不直接存储比特币,而是保存与之对应的私钥和公钥。私钥类似于银行帐户的密码,而公钥则类似于你的帐号,其他人可以通过公钥向你转账。
比特币钱包的种类
比特币钱包根据其存储方式和访问方式的不同,主要分为几种类型:
- 软件钱包:安装在电脑或移动设备上的应用程序,便于用户随时随地管理比特币。
- 硬件钱包:物理设备,专为储存加密货币设计,安全性较高,适合长期投资者。
- 在线钱包:由第三方平台提供服务,用户只需注册并创建账号,即可管理比特币。但因涉及到第三方,安全性相对较低。
- 纸钱包:将比特币公钥和私钥打印在纸上,完全脱离网络环境,安全性最高,但管理起来不够便捷。
比特币钱包中的签名机制
比特币的安全性和去中心化特性主要依赖于加密算法,而其中最重要的一个部分就是数字签名。签名是比特币交易验证过程的核心,它确保每笔交易的真实性和完整性。
数字签名的基本原理
数字签名的生成过程涉及两个关键元素:私钥和公钥。当用户发起比特币交易时,钱包会使用私钥对交易信息进行加密,生成一个唯一的签名。这一过程可以概括为:
- 用户输入交易信息,例如发送比特币的数量和接收地址。
- 钱包程序使用私钥对交易信息进行哈希运算,生成一个固定长度的哈希值。
- 将哈希值与私钥结合,生成数字签名。
一旦交易签名生成,用户可以将签名与交易信息一起发送到比特币网络。网络中的节点会使用公钥对签名进行验证,确保交易确实是由私钥持有者发起的,从而防止伪造和双重支付。
签名操作的具体步骤
在比特币钱包中进行签名操作,一般可以通过以下步骤完成:
- 打开比特币钱包:无论是软件钱包、硬件钱包还是在线钱包,首先要打开比特币钱包应用。
- 创建新交易:在钱包界面中选择发送比特币,输入接收方的地址、发送金额等必要信息。
- 确认交易信息:仔细核对输入的信息,确保没有错误。这一步非常重要,因为一旦交易被签名并广播到网络,就无法撤销。
- 生成签名:点击提交后,钱包会自己生成签名并与交易信息一起打包,准备发送到比特币网络。
- 广播交易:签名完成后,钱包会将交易信息和签名一起广播到比特币网络,等待矿工确认。
为何签名如此重要?
签名在比特币交易中充当着安全保障的角色,主要体现在以下几个方面:
- 身份验证:只有掌握私钥的人,才能产生有效的数字签名,这确保了交易的发起者主动性。
- 数据完整性:签名保证了交易数据在传输过程中不被篡改。如果任何人企图更改交易信息,签名都会失效。
- 不可否认性:一旦交易被签名,交易发起者不能否认曾经发起过该交易,从而有效防止了对交易的否认行为。
如何保护比特币钱包的私钥?
由于私钥是进行签名的关键,保护私钥的安全至关重要。以下几点是值得遵循的安全措施:
- 使用硬件钱包:硬件钱包提供了专业的安全存储,有效防止黑客攻击和恶意软件。
- 定期备份:定期备份钱包文件和私钥,并保存在安全的物理地点。这可以有效防止因设备故障导致的资产丢失。
- 两步验证:在交易时启用两步验证,增加额外的安全层,防止未授权访问。
- 保持软件更新:确保使用最新版本的钱包软件,这样可以避免已知的安全漏洞。
结语
比特币钱包的签名过程作为保护用户数字资产安全的重要手段,既复杂又关键。我们通过对比特币钱包的签名机制的详细解析,揭示了其在数字货币交易中的重要性。随着区块链技术的不断发展,深入了解这些基础知识将使投资者更加从容应对市场变化,安全管理自己的财富。
最终,无论是新手还是有经验的投资者,掌握比特币钱包的签名策略都是成功投资的关键。在这个不断变化的加密市场中,知识和安全都是你最有力的武器。
tpwallet
T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。